Why Verification Processes Can Stall Your Casino Payouts

Common documentation errors that cause delays

Many casinos require players to complete a verification process before approving withdrawals. Common mistakes include submitting expired documents, blurry copies, or mismatched personal details. For example, using a scanned copy with shadows or insufficient clarity can lead to rejection, delaying the process. Inaccurate name or address information that does not match banking records also causes issues. A study by Casinopedia reports that over 30% of payout delays are due to verification document errors.

Best practices for submitting accurate identification

  • Use high-resolution scans or photos with clear, legible text.
  • Ensure all details—name, address, and date of birth—match your casino registration and banking information.
  • Provide the latest documents, such as recent utility bills or bank statements, if requested.
  • Follow the casino’s specific instructions regarding file formats and size limits.

How to efficiently respond to verification requests from casinos

Promptly reply to verification requests, ideally within 24 hours. Include all requested documents in a single email or upload to the casino’s secure portal. If you encounter issues, contact customer support for guidance, explaining your situation. Being cooperative and responsive can significantly reduce processing delays, as highlighted by customer experience surveys that show faster resolution times when players respond quickly.

Impact of Payment Method Selection on Withdrawal Speeds

Differences between e-wallets, bank transfers, and card payments

Choosing the right withdrawal method is crucial. E-wallets like PayPal or Skrill often process payouts within hours, sometimes instantly, due to their real-time transfer capabilities. Bank transfers tend to be slower, frequently taking 3-5 business days, depending on the bank. Card payments, especially credit card withdrawals, can take 3-7 days due to processing times and banking protocols. According to data from CasinoCompare, e-wallets are the fastest method overall.

Choosing the fastest options for immediate processing

  • Opt for e-wallet solutions if instant or near-instant cashouts are desired.
  • Ensure your e-wallet account is verified and linked correctly.
  • Check that your bank account details are up-to-date if choosing bank transfers to avoid delays.

Common pitfalls when setting up payment details

  • Entering incorrect account numbers or outdated details.
  • Using different names across casino registration and payment accounts.
  • Skipping verification steps required by payment providers, especially with new accounts.

To prevent these issues, double-check all entered information and keep appropriate verification documents ready.

Neglecting Bonus and Wagering Requirements Before Withdrawal

Understanding wagering conditions tied to bonuses

Bonuses often come with wagering requirements that must be met before withdrawal rights are granted. For example, a 50x wagering on a €100 bonus means playing through €5,000 of bets. Failure to meet these terms keeps the funds on hold, regardless of winning evidence, delaying payments.

How unmet bonus criteria cause payout holds

Casinos typically restrict withdrawals until wagering conditions are fulfilled. If players attempt to skip this step, their payout requests may be rejected or placed on hold. A 2019 survey indicated that 40% of withdrawal problems were due to unmet bonus obligations.

Strategies for fulfilling wagering obligations efficiently

  • Plan your play to meet wagering terms early, focusing on eligible games.
  • Keep records of your betting activity for proof if needed.
  • Request a wagering progress report from the casino when unsure.

Overlooking Withdrawal Limits and Casino Policies

How daily, weekly, or monthly limits affect cashouts

Most casinos impose limits on withdrawals, either to comply with regulations or to control cash flow. Exceeding these limits results in halted transactions. For example, a monthly cap of €10,000 means withdrawing €15,000 requires multiple transactions across different periods, which can be inconvenient and cause delays. Reading and interpreting casino withdrawal policies

Thoroughly review terms and policies, often available in the FAQ or Terms & Conditions section. Understanding specific limits and processing rules helps in planning withdrawals without surprises. For instance, some casinos process only one payout per month per player to prevent fund withdrawal abuse.

Planning withdrawals to avoid exceeding limits

Break larger withdrawal amounts into smaller, scheduled requests within permitted limits. Communicate with support if in doubt about upcoming limits, especially if expecting large payouts. Proper planning ensures you receive your winnings without unnecessary holds.

Misunderstanding Casino Processing Times and Expectations

Standard processing durations for different payment methods

Payment Method Typical Processing Time Additional Notes
E-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ller) Within a few hours to 24 hours Most reliable for quick payouts
Bank Transfers 3-5 business days Depends on bank processing
Credit/Debit Cards 3-7 days Subject to bank processing times

Signs that indicate delays beyond normal periods

Delay indications include no acknowledgment emails after several days, difficulty contacting support, or status updates showing pending verification or security checks. If a withdrawal exceeds the typical timeframe without explanation, it warrants follow-up.

How to communicate effectively with support to resolve holdups

  • Provide clear details such as transaction ID, account information, and the date of request.
  • Remain polite and concise in your messages.
  • Keep records of all communication for reference.
